#f5626d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f5626d is composed of 96.1% red, 38.4%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60% magenta, 55.5%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 355.5 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 67.3%. #f5626d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c4da with #eb0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

#f5626d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f5626d has RGB values of R:245, G:98, B:109 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0.56,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16081517.

Shades and Tints of #f5626d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090101 is the darkest color, while #fef6f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f5626d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aea9a9 is the less saturated color, while #fb5c68 is the most saturated one.
